| dc.description.abstract | This paper is a critical review of an article from Buhalis and Law written in 2007. In their article described how technology has changed all sectors including the tourism sector. Current tourist demand should be met by tourism organizations through the adoption of technology in their production processes. This is due to the change of tourist types from before the 1990s. Currently tourists tend to be more independent and do not want to follow the mainstream such as travel packages. They tend to seek more value from a tourism activity according to their preferences. If applied today, it can be further elaborated on what technologies should be adopted by tourism organizations. | en_US |
